Alright now....you all stop calling my car UGLY. You're hurting its' feelings.

Seriously though, the vinyl on my car is a "vendor list", not a "sponsor list". It's hard to be unique at shows without some kind of "wallpaper" on your car. Since Turbonetics did great things to help get me my kit in time for the local Hot Import Nights (at a time when there were NO kits available), I pimped their product at the show by sporting their name on the car. I kinda liked the way it turned out, so I left it on. I don't see why there is this assumed requirement to be sponsored to put a vendor's name on the car. The Turbonetics logo looks cool and I think it looks great on the car.
